Overview
The Language in London - An Introduction to Sociolinguistics course from UCL Summer School takes a survey approach, ensuring that the breadth of sociolinguistic scholarship is explored.
The module is research driven and you will be exposed to the range of methodologies used in the discipline. You will have the chance to carry out a project on dialectology and language attitudes within class sessions, and you will also take a field trip to photograph the linguistic landscape in Brick Lane, Chinatown and Camden.
Learning outcomes
By the end of the module, students will have:
- Identified the main social factors which influence how people use language and describe how factors such as gender and ethnicity interact with language use.
- Become able to critically review and discuss academic articles in the field of sociolinguistics. They will be able to paraphrase the main arguments of key writings and give examples of the phenomena explored beyond those provided in the texts.
- Applied aspects of sociolinguistic theory to their own lived experience as language users and to unfamiliar data.
- Planned and designed a small-scale study on one aspect of sociolinguistics and made predictions on what such a study might find.
- Assessed the merits of different research designs and evaluated the feasibility of research proposals.

Courses include:
- Dialectology and regional variation
- Language and gender
- Language and ethnicity
- Multilingualism and language in contact
- Field work experience: London’s Linguistic Landscape
